When Oscar Robertson tallied the lone triple-double average during the 1961-62 season, with 30.8 points, 12.5 rebounds and 11.4 assists, he recorded an unfathomable 41 triple-doubles to reach the gaudy figures.

Westbrook and Robertson are now the only two players to register at least 41 triple-doubles in a season.
